#be1752 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#be1752 is composed of 74.5% red, 9% green and 32.2%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 87.9% magenta, 56.8% yellow and 25.5% black. It has a hue angle of 338.8 degrees, a saturation of 78.4% and a lightness of 41.8%. #be1752 color hex could be obtained by blending #ff2ea4 with #7d0000. Closest websafe color is: #cc0066.

#be1752 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#be1752 has RGB values of R:190, G:23, B:82 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.88, Y:0.57, K:0.25. Its decimal value is 12457810.
